The Strategic Importance of Iridium

Iridium is among the rarest and most corrosion-resistant transition metals in the Earth’s crust, with an annual global production of only a few tonnes. Because of its exceptional melting point (2,446 °C), resistance to chemical attack, and catalytic efficacy, uninterrupted procurement of verified purity is paramount for:

  • Aerospace & Satellite Propulsion: Spark plugs, high-temperature combustion nozzles, satellite thruster linings, and crucible liners capable of withstanding extreme thermal cycling.

  • Green Hydrogen & Electrolysis: Proton Exchange Membrane (PEM) water electrolyzers, where iridium oxide functions as the primary, irreplaceable catalyst for hydrogen generation.

  • Crucible Crystal Growth: High-purity iridium crucibles used to grow single crystals for lasers, semiconductors, and advanced telecommunication substrates.

  • High-End Medical & Electrical Contacts: Pacemaker leads, deep-brain stimulation electrodes, and mission-critical high-voltage relays requiring zero degradation over decades.

Our Procurement Portfolio

We facilitate acquisition, hedging, and logistics across a targeted spectrum of industrial- and investment-grade elements:

Metal / Element Primary Forms Handled Typical Purity Strategic Applications
Iridium (Ir) Sponge, Powder, Pellets, Crucibles, Rods 99.9% to 99.99% (3N to 4N) PEM electrolyzers, crystal growth, aerospace thrusters
Ruthenium (Ru) Sponge, Powder, Targets 99.9% to 99.95% Hard disk drives, chip interconnects, chlor-alkali anodes
Rhodium (Rh) Sponge, Powder, Wire 99.9% to 99.99% Catalytic reduction, optical mirrors, thermocouple alloys
Platinum (Pt) & Palladium (Pd) Ingots, Sponge, Grain 99.95% to 99.99% Hydrogen purification, electronics, emissions catalysts
Gold (Au) & Silver (Ag) LBMA-standard Bars, Grain, Wire 99.99% (4N) Satellite solar arrays, aerospace wire bonding, capital hedging

End-to-End Procurement Lifecycle

Procuring scarce elements in illiquid, volatile markets requires strict verification and chain-of-custody protocols.

1.Direct Sourcing & Origin Verification:OECD Due Diligence and Conflict-Free Validation.

We partner directly with primary producers, certified refiners, and secondary reclamation facilities. Every lot is vetted against OECD Due Diligence Guidance and international conflict-free sourcing frameworks before contracting.

2.Independent Assaying & Testing:Multi-technique purity and isotopic validation.

Prior to settlement, metals undergo rigorous lab evaluation—including Glow Discharge Mass Spectrometry (GDMS), Inductively Coupled Plasma Mass Spectrometry (ICP-MS), and X-Ray Fluorescence (XRF)—to guarantee compliance with tight PPM impurity limits.

3.Contracting & Structured Hedging:Forward pricing and risk mitigation.

Through our financial consulting arm, we structure customized delivery contracts, lease agreements, and hedging facilities to insulate clients from spot-price volatility and supply crunches.

4.Armored Logistics & Vault Depository:Full international transit insurance.

Physical shipments move via secure, armored carriers with full Lloyd’s-syndicated cargo insurance, clearing customs with certified documentation into secure vaults in Zurich, London, Singapore, or client-specified facilities.

Quality Assurance & Verification Standards

In illiquid markets where substitution and counterfeit risks are elevated, Pluto International Inc. maintains an uncompromised testing standard.

Every transaction is accompanied by a comprehensive Certificate of Analysis (CoA) detailing:

  • Elemental purity percentage (down to 99.99% / 99.995% specification).

  • Complete trace impurity breakdown across all periodic groups (Fe, Cu, Ni, Si, base metals in parts-per-million).

  • Form-factor verification (mesh size distribution for powders/sponges, dimensional tolerance for machined crucibles and rods).

  • Verifiable lot and batch serial tracking tied to refinery origin.
